  1. Solved: It turns out I had the older plugin installed and not the new limetech apprise plugin. Make sure to uninstall the old plugin else your results will be chaotic.

  6. I also updated to 7.2.5 and the sriov plugin is nowhere to be found. A win vm fails to start due to a pci error. The rc1 prior to this update was fine... hmmm update: I got this to work, though was a little involved. Here is what I dd.... removed vf's from the VM I was using it on... Uninstalled the sriov plugin rebooted. re-installed the plugin.... success ! created 3 x VF's Bound the 3rd VF to VFIO rebooted Modified the win vm template, adding back in the 3rd VF as the gpu. Start the vm... Connect to the VM via Rustdesk... Working !
